Comprehensive Guide to German Shepherd Dog Care

German Shepherd Dogs (GSDs) are renowned for their intelligence, loyalty, and flexibility. Initially bred for rounding up sheep, they have actually considering that become one of the most popular dog types worldwide, typically serving in functions such as cops and military work, search and rescue, and as precious household pets. Proper care is necessary to make sure these spectacular animals live long, healthy, and pleased lives. This thorough guide offers in-depth info on the care and upkeep of German Shepherd Dogs.

Comprehending the Breed

Before diving into the specifics of care, it is necessary to comprehend the characteristics of German Shepherds:

  • Size and Weight: GSDs are large dogs, usually weighing in between 50 to 90 pounds and standing 22 to 26 inches tall at the shoulder.
  • Life expectancy: With proper care, GSDs can live 9 to 13 years.
  • Character: They are smart, loyal, and protective. They thrive on human interaction and require consistent training and socializing.
  • Energy Levels: GSDs are highly active and require significant physical and psychological stimulation.

Nutrition

Correct nutrition is the structure of a healthy German Shepherd. Here are some bottom lines to think about:

  • High-Quality Dog Food: Choose a premium, balanced dog food that is proper for their age, weight, and activity level. Search for foods that note real meat as the very first ingredient.
  • Part Control: Overfeeding can result in obesity, which is a typical problem in GSDs. Follow the feeding guidelines on the dog food product packaging and adjust based upon your dog's specific requirements.
  • Hydration: Ensure your GSD has access to fresh, clean water at all times.

Workout and Activity

German Shepherds are an active breed and require routine exercise to maintain their physical and psychological health:

  • Daily Walks: Aim for at least two 30-minute walks per day. Longer walks or runs are even much better.
  • Playtime: Engage in interactive play sessions, such as bring or tug-of-war, to keep your GSD psychologically stimulated.
  • Training: Regular training sessions can help burn excess energy and enhance etiquette. Consider activities like obedience training, agility, or tracking.
  • Psychological Stimulation: Puzzle toys and interactive games can offer psychological stimulation and avoid monotony.

Grooming

GSDs have a thick double coat that requires routine grooming to keep it healthy and clean:

  • Brushing: Brush your GSD at least as soon as a week to get rid of loose hair and prevent matting. During shedding seasons, day-to-day brushing might be needed.
  • Bathing: Bathe your GSD every 2 to 3 months or as needed. Over-bathing can strip the coat of its natural oils.

  • Ear Cleaning: Check your GSD's ears weekly for signs of infection and clean them as needed. Use a veterinarian-recommended ear cleansing solution.
  • Dental Care: Brush your GSD's teeth at least 2 to 3 times a week to avoid oral concerns. Annual oral check-ups are likewise advised.

Healthcare

Regular veterinary care is crucial for preserving your GSD's health:

  • Annual Check-Ups: Schedule annual check-ups with your vet to monitor your GSD's health and catch any problems early.
  • Vaccinations: Keep your GSD up-to-date on all needed vaccinations.
  • Parasite Control: Use flea, tick, and heartworm preventatives as recommended by your vet.
  • Common Health Issues: GSDs are susceptible to certain health problems, consisting of hip dysplasia, degenerative myelopathy, and bloat. Know these conditions and discuss any concerns with your veterinarian.

Training and Socialization

Proper training and socializing are essential for raising a well-behaved and positive GSD:

  • Favorable Reinforcement: Use favorable support methods, such as treats and praise, to reward good behavior.
  • Consistency: Consistency is type in training. Use the exact same commands and rules regularly to prevent confusion.
  • Advanced Training: Consider advanced training classes, such as obedience, agility, or service dog training, to further develop your GSD's skills.

Frequently asked questions

Q: How frequently should I feed my German Shepherd?A: Adult GSDs need to be fed two times a day, while puppies may need more frequent meals. Follow the feeding standards on the dog food product packaging and adjust based on your dog's private requirements.

Q: Are German Shepherds good with children?A: Yes, GSDs can be excellent household pet dogs and are typically excellent with kids. However, they must be mingled early and supervised when connecting with kids.

Q: Do German Shepherds shed a lot?A: Yes, GSDs have a thick double coat and shed reasonably year-round, with heavier shedding during seasonal changes. Regular brushing can help manage shedding.

Q: What are some common health issues in German Shepherds?A: Common health concerns in GSDs include hip dysplasia, degenerative myelopathy, bloat, and allergic reactions. Regular veterinary check-ups and a healthy way of life can help manage these conditions.

Q: How much workout does a German Shepherd require?A: GSDs require considerable exercise, including a minimum of two 30-minute strolls daily and additional playtime or training sessions. They thrive on physical and mental stimulation.

German Shepherd Dogs are impressive animals that bring pleasure and friendship to their households. By providing proper nutrition, regular workout, constant grooming, and regular veterinary care, you can ensure your GSD leads a healthy and pleased life. Remember, the bond in between a German Shepherd and their human is built on trust, love, and shared regard. With the right care and attention, your GSD will be a faithful and caring companion for several years to come.
